Galaxy Tab Pro 12.2 to ship this Sunday
Samsung's 12.2" Galaxy Tab Pro will make its debut on March 9th.

Samsung first announced their pair of 12.2" behemoths at CES in January, and with the Galaxy Note Pro having made its debut last month, it's now the Galaxy Tab Pro's turn. Samsung today announced that the Galaxy Tab Pro 12.2 will hit retail and online stores on Sunday the 9th of March, with a starting price tag of $649. 

Featuring a 2560x1600 resolution, the Tab Pro is identical to the Note Pro except for a lack of S-Pen stylus support and software. Otherwise, the device runs Android 4.4 KitKat, comes with 32GB of storage and is powered by an octa-core or quad-core CPU depending on Wi-Fi or LTE options.

According to Samsung, the device will be available in stores such as Best Buy, Newegg and Amazon as well as their own online store. In addition, the Tab Pro comes bundled with over $800 of digital content as part of the Galaxy Perks program, which includes Google Play credit, a 3 month Hulu Plus trial and other subscriptions.
